    Understanding the Population of Northern Virginia

    Northern Virginia, often abbreviated as NOVA, is a region in the Commonwealth of Virginia that comprises counties and independent cities near Washington, D.C. Understanding its population is essential for various reasons, ranging from urban planning to economic forecasting. As of the latest estimates, Northern Virginia is one of the most populous regions in Virginia and the broader Washington metropolitan area.

    To accurately determine the population, it’s important to define which localities are included within Northern Virginia. Generally, the term refers to the following:

    • Fairfax County: The most populous county in Virginia, Fairfax is a major economic and residential hub.
    • Arlington County: Known for its urban density and proximity to D.C., Arlington is a key part of the region’s identity.
    • Loudoun County: One of the fastest-growing counties in the U.S., Loudoun is characterized by a mix of suburban development and rural landscapes.
    • Prince William County: A diverse county with a blend of historical sites, residential areas, and growing commercial centers.
    • The Cities of Alexandria, Falls Church, Fairfax, Manassas, and Manassas Park: These independent cities add to the urban complexity and population density of the region.

    Historical Population Trends

    The population of Northern Virginia has seen dramatic growth over the past few decades. Post-World War II, the region experienced significant suburbanization, driven by federal employment and the expansion of Washington, D.C.'s influence. The construction of the Interstate Highway System further fueled this growth, making it easier for people to commute into the city from the surrounding areas.

    During the latter half of the 20th century, Northern Virginia transformed from a largely rural area into a bustling suburban and urban center. The rise of the tech industry in the late 20th and early 21st centuries further accelerated this growth, attracting a highly educated and affluent workforce. This influx of new residents spurred the development of housing, infrastructure, and amenities, making Northern Virginia a desirable place to live.

    Current Population Estimates

    As of 2023, the estimated population of Northern Virginia is around 2.5 to 3 million residents. This figure is derived from aggregating the latest estimates from the U.S. Census Bureau and local government sources. Fairfax County alone accounts for over a million residents, while other localities contribute significantly to the overall total.

    It’s important to note that these figures are estimates and can vary depending on the source and methodology used. The U.S. Census Bureau provides the most authoritative data, but local planning agencies often conduct their own surveys and projections to inform policy decisions. These local estimates can offer a more granular view of population trends within specific communities and neighborhoods.

    Demographic Composition

    Northern Virginia is known for its diverse population. Residents come from various ethnic, cultural, and socioeconomic backgrounds, contributing to the region’s vibrant character. The area has a significant immigrant population, with many residents originating from Asia, Latin America, and Africa. This diversity is reflected in the region’s cuisine, arts, and community events.

    The demographic composition of Northern Virginia is also notable for its high levels of education and income. A large percentage of residents hold bachelor's or advanced degrees, and the median household income is among the highest in the nation. This affluent population supports a thriving retail and service sector, as well as a robust philanthropic community.

    Recent Population Growth Rates

    While Northern Virginia has experienced significant population growth in the past, recent years have seen some shifts. According to the U.S. Census Bureau, some localities, like Loudoun County, continue to grow at a rapid pace, while others, such as Fairfax County, have seen a slight slowdown in growth. This can be attributed to factors like rising housing costs, increased competition for jobs, and changing preferences among younger generations.
